Frequently Asked Questions
What is the AM26C32CD used for?
The AM26C32CD is a quad differential line receiver designed for RS-422 and RS-423 serial data communication. It is commonly used in industrial control systems, PLCs, CNC machines, and instrumentation to receive balanced differential signals over long cable runs with high noise immunity.
What package does the AM26C32CD come in?
The AM26C32CD comes in a 16-pin PDIP (Plastic Dual In-line Package) through-hole package. The DIP package is suitable for prototyping and through-hole PCB assembly.
What is the operating temperature range of AM26C32CD?
The AM26C32CD is rated for commercial temperature operation from 0C to 70C. For industrial or extended temperature ranges, consider the AM26C32ID variant rated for -40C to 85C.
What are the compatible replacements for AM26C32CD?
Pin-compatible alternatives include the SN75175N (Texas Instruments) and DS26C32ATN (National Semiconductor/TI). All support RS-422/RS-423 differential reception with 3-state outputs and the same 16-pin DIP footprint.
